Изобретение относитс  к медицине, а именно к ортопедии и травматологии, предназначено дл  обработки губчатых аллои ксеногенных костнь}х трансплантатов, консервированных различными методами (в жидких консервирующих средах, при низких и ультранизких температурах, особенно с использованием криопротекторов и др.).The invention relates to medicine, namely to orthopedics and traumatology, intended for treating spongy alloi xenogenic bone grafts preserved by various methods (in liquid preservative media, at low and ultra low temperatures, especially using cryoprotectants, etc.).

Известен способ извлечени  клеток костного мозга и консервирующих растворов из губчатого костного трансплантата механическим путем 1.A known method for the extraction of bone marrow cells and preservative solutions from a spongy bone graft by mechanical means 1.

Однако этот способ не в полной мере обеспечивает извлечение клеток и консервирующего раствора из губчатых костных трансплантатов.However, this method does not fully ensure the extraction of cells and preservative solution from cancellous bone grafts.

Целью изобретени   вл етс  более полное извлечение клеток костного мозга и консервирующих растворов из губчатых костных трансплантатов.The aim of the invention is a more complete extraction of bone marrow cells and preservative solutions from cancellous bone grafts.

Цель достигаетс  тем, что при осуществлении способа извлечени  клеток костного мозга и консервирующих растворов из губчатого костного трансплантата механическим путем, провод т вакуумирование трансплантата при давлении 0,266 г/Па- 0,133 г/Па.The goal is achieved by the mechanical method of extracting bone marrow cells and preserving solutions from a spongy bone graft mechanically by evacuating the graft at a pressure of 0.266 g / Pa - 0.133 g / Pa.

Конкретным примером осуществлени  способа может служить обработка губчатой костной ткани, консервированной в жидком азоте (-196°С). После размораживани  мыщелков больщеберцовой кости губчатуюA specific example of the implementation of the method is the treatment of cancellous bone tissue preserved in liquid nitrogen (-196 ° C). After defrosting of the tibial condyles

5 костную ткань иссекают в форме стружек и помешают в сосуд, в котором заливают стерильным физиологическим раствором в дес тикратном объеме (например, 20 см губчатой ткани заливают 200 мл физиологического раствора). Дл  удобства лучще пользоватьс  мерным сосудом.5, bone tissue is excised in the form of chips and placed in a vessel in which it is poured with sterile saline in a tenfold volume (for example, 200 cm of spongy tissue is poured with 200 ml of saline). For convenience, it is better to use a measuring vessel.

Сосуд с трансплантатами в растворе помещают , под стекл нный колпак, в котором с помощью вакуумного насоса создают от ,5 рицательное давление0,266 г/Па-A vessel with grafts in a solution is placed under a glass cap, in which a negative pressure of 0.266 g / Pa is created using a vacuum pump.

0,133 г/Па и обрабатывают в течение 2- 3 мин. Затем в течение 2-3 мин уравнивают отрицательное давление воздуха в резервуаре с атмосферным. Образовавщуюс  смесь содержимого  чеек костной ткани и0.133 g / Pa and treated for 2–3 min. Then within 2-3 minutes equalize the negative air pressure in the tank with atmospheric. The resulting mixture of bone cell contents and

физиологического раствора в сосуде сливают . Трансплантаты в сосуде заливают новой порцией физиологического раствора и повтор ют процедуру вакуумировани . Максимальное извлечение клеток костного мозга и консервирующих растворов наступает после трехфазового проведени  процедуры. saline in the vessel is drained. The grafts in the vessel are poured with a new portion of saline and the procedure for evacuation is repeated. Maximum extraction of bone marrow cells and preservative solutions occurs after a three-phase procedure.

Способ извлечени  клеток костного мозга и консервирующих растворов из губчатых костных трансплантатов примен етс  непосредственно при подготовке трансплантатов к пересадке перед операцией.The method of extracting bone marrow cells and preservative solutions from cancellous bone grafts is used directly in the preparation of grafts for transplantation before surgery.

Способ может быть использован дл  извлечени  костного мозга на этапе заготовки губчатых костных трансплантатов до помещени  их в костный банк дл  хранени .The method can be used to extract bone marrow during the preparation of cancellous bone grafts prior to placing them in the bone bank for storage.

Обработка губчатых костных трансплантатов предложенным способом снижает их антигенную активность, в основном определ ющуюс  наличием клеток костного мозга , а также удал ет консервирующие растворы , исчерпавщие свое назначение и неThe treatment of spongy bone grafts by the proposed method reduces their antigenic activity, mainly determined by the presence of bone marrow cells, and also removes preservative solutions that are exhausted and do not

всегда благопри тно вли ющие на репаративную регенерацию тканей реципиента.always beneficial to reparative tissue regeneration of the recipient.
